New Video Game Releases: What Gamers Want for the Week of 12-8-14

This truly is the first week in quite sometime where there are no major AAA releases to be found, but there are a few smaller ones that may coax you into parting with some cold hard cash. The notables this week are Lara Croft and the Temple of Osiris, Destiny: The Darkness Below, and The Talos Principle, which is an indie first person puzzler.

Read Full Story >>
The story is too old to be commented.
Duoma1353d ago

I must be getting very apathetic in my old age because I could care less about any of those games mentioned.